This vibrant vintage photochrome postcard features the stunning Washington Park Rose Gardens located in Portland, Oregon. Showcasing the colorful display gardens and the International Rose Test Gardens, the image captures over 10,000 rose bushes of selected varieties, beautifully arranged along winding paths and surrounded by lush greenery and towering trees. The photo was taken by Ray Atkeson, a celebrated photographer known for his work in the Pacific Northwest. Lithographed in Portland, Oregon by Abbott, Kerns & Bell Co., this postcard is a classic example of mid-20th century photochrome printing techniques that render rich, lifelike colors and fine detail.
